We will visit the chateau interior tomorrow morning but the outside provided my blip this evening, as we returned from dinner with Chris & George in the old cité. It's a beautiful medieval town, well restored and mostly tastefully done.

As we wandered across the old bridge we saw coypu swimming below in the Aude. They're sometimes called river rats; they have a long tail like a rat, a piggy snout and an otter-like body... not the most attractive if animals tbh, but fun to see. One, 'the daddy' was huge with a body of 60cm and a tail of 40cm. They're herbivore so the thriving numbers must mean the river water is clean.
